Kerber Takes The Rest Of Miner

Level 16 : 3,000/6,000, 6,000 ante

After a raise in early position from Kevin Kerber to 21,000, Benjamin Miner announced pot for almost 75,000. Kerber tanked for a while before he called. Both players had around 50,000 behind.

On a {6-Hearts}{6-Diamonds}{3-Spades} flop, Kerber put the rest of his chips into the middle and Miner snap-called.

Benjamin Miner: {a-Hearts}{a-Diamonds}{k-Spades}{4-Spades}
Kevin Kerber: {a-Spades}{2-Diamonds}{4-Clubs}{9-Spades}

The turn {5-Spades} gave a straight to Kerber and Miner was drawing only for a chop pot for the low, or for an ace to win the high. But the river {j-Diamonds} was no help for Miner.

Benjamin Miner had exactly 47,000, against 50,000 for Kerber, and is eliminated. Two more players to eliminate and we'll reach the money.
